  The rise of cryptocurrencies has revolutionized the financial world, and Bitcoin, being the first and most popular cryptocurrency, has garnered significant attention from investors and traders. With its volatile nature, Bitcoin has become a popular asset for trading, and many are looking for ways to mitigate risk while participating in its potential growth. One such method is through the use of options. But can you buy options in Bitcoin? Let's explore this question in detail.

  Firstly, it is essential to understand what options are. Options are financial derivatives that give the holder the right, but not the obligation, to buy or sell an underlying asset at a predetermined price within a specific time frame. In the case of Bitcoin options, the underlying asset is Bitcoin itself.

  The answer to the question, "Can you buy options in Bitcoin?" is a resounding yes. In fact, there are several platforms and exchanges that offer Bitcoin options trading. These platforms provide traders with the opportunity to speculate on the price movements of Bitcoin without owning the actual cryptocurrency. By purchasing Bitcoin options, traders can benefit from the potential price increases without the need for a large capital investment.

  When considering whether to buy options in Bitcoin, it is crucial to understand the risks involved. Options trading is inherently speculative, and the potential for profit is offset by the risk of losing the entire premium paid for the option. Additionally, the value of an option is influenced by several factors, including the price of the underlying asset, time decay, and volatility. Traders must be aware of these factors and develop a well-thought-out strategy to mitigate risk.

  Furthermore, it is essential to note that the regulatory landscape for cryptocurrency options trading is still evolving. While some countries have embraced this new financial instrument, others have imposed restrictions or outright banned it. Therefore, it is crucial for traders to stay informed about the legal and regulatory aspects of Bitcoin options trading in their respective jurisdictions.
